Related Products
Some results have been hidden because they may be inaccessible to you.Show inaccessible results
David Brin | David Brin Books | Book David Brin
SponsoredLearn More About David Brin. Featured Articles, Recent Videos, FAQs, and More. Hire David Brin For Your Next Event. Scheduling, Availability & Pricing Info.Types: Virtual Speakers, Political Speakers, Diversity Speakers, Mental Health Speakers